Never, under any circumstances, store your safe's emergency override keys inside the safe itself. Keep them in a separate secure location, such as a safety deposit box or a separate key lockbox.

Plug the wire harness firmly into the back of your new verified replacement keypad. Tuck any excess wire into the spindle hole, ensuring it will not be pinched when the keypad is mounted.
